Overview
Product Description
The Sound Sense is a small sound-sensing module in kit form which converts sound waves into an electric signal. Powered by voltages between 3V to 5.5V, the Sound Sense provides two outputs; one digital and one analogue.
The digital output is connected to a comparator that outputs a logic signal when the sound level crosses a threshold defined by the potentiometer. This makes the digital output ideal for applications that only need to detect the presence of sound. The analogue output is raw audio output from the microphone, but because this kit uses a single supply voltage, only half of the waveform is preserved.

Applications
- The Sound Sense is ideal for those creating circuits that need to detect sound, with one common example being clapper switches. The onboard potentiometer can be used to change the sensitivity of the microphone (i.e., a loud clap), and a second circuit can be used to identify claps from other loud sounds. This also means that the Sound Sense can be used as a sound monitor in security circuits that listen out for unexpected noises (i.e., people breaking into a home via smashing windows). At the same time, the Sound Sense can also detect wind, and this can enable the sensor to be used as a basic air flow detector. Finally, the analogue output of the Sound Sense can be amplified to be played on a speaker, but the single-rail supply of this kit means that only half the waveform is preserved.
- Education and training – Useful for teaching electret microphones, AC coupling and non-inverting amplifiers, while providing practical experience with through-hole soldering, component identification and PCB assembly.
